Ticket: The bloom filter fronting the Korvette KV store is lying to us again — we're seeing ~4% false negatives after the resize last Thursday, which shouldn't even be possible. Suspect the hash seed isn't surviving the rebuild. Repro is easy on staging. For triage, check the filter rebuild job's output; the token from the bad run is pasted below.

session token of kagup-hahaf = htk3_2b8

Night-shift staff: Floor 4 of the Tellhaven Building opens this week. After 21:00, access is via the rear stairwell only; the lifts are locked out overnight during the settling period. Complete a walk-through of the new floor once per shift and log it. The stairwell keypad accepts the code below.

badge for yahop-fawep: bdg-XBKXI-68071

Before publishing the quarterly fleet fuel-usage report from the Ostermark depot data, the signing key for the reporting pipeline must be re-derived during the ceremony. Confirm both custodians are present, verify the report totals against the depot ledger snapshot, and record the derivation in the ceremony log. Maintainers should note that if the derivation tool rejects the hardware token, fall back to manual recovery. The fallback requires the recovery passphrase recorded directly beneath this item.

recovery phrase for kajef-haduf: quenwyn-istath-fenwyn